Mastering Responsive Design: Solving Squarespace Mobile Layout Inconsistencies
In the competitive digital landscape, a flawless mobile experience is no longer a luxury—it's a fundamental requirement for any online business. Store owners relying on platforms like Squarespace often prioritize a clean, professional aesthetic. However, a common and frustrating challenge arises when a perfectly crafted layout in the editor appears inconsistent or "broken" on actual mobile devices. This discrepancy, characterized by misaligned elements, uneven spacing, and varying image sizes, can undermine a brand's credibility and impact user experience.
Understanding the Mobile Layout Discrepancy
The core of this issue stems from the inherent nature of responsive web design and how visual editors interpret and render layouts versus how real-world devices do. While the Squarespace editor provides a convenient preview, it can sometimes present an idealized version. On live mobile devices, the layout is dynamically recalculated based on a multitude of factors, including screen width, device resolution, browser preferences, and font scaling. Elements that seem precisely placed in the editor may shift because the underlying grid system is adapting, and not all elements scale uniformly.
This dynamic adaptation is essential for a truly responsive website, but it can expose vulnerabilities in page construction. When designers attempt to "force" elements into specific visual positions using manual spacing or fixed dimensions, these efforts often backfire on mobile, leading to the inconsistencies observed.
The Hidden Culprit: Over-Reliance on Spacer Blocks and Manual Positioning
One of the most frequently identified causes of mobile layout inconsistencies, particularly within Squarespace, is the excessive use of "spacer blocks" and a general over-reliance on manual positioning. Spacer blocks, while useful for fine-tuning desktop layouts, often do not scale consistently across the vast array of mobile screen sizes. What looks like perfect vertical or horizontal spacing in the editor can collapse or expand unpredictably on a phone, causing adjacent elements to misalign, text blocks to shift, and images to appear out of place.
Similarly, trying to visually "push" or "pull" elements into position rather than allowing them to flow naturally within the platform's grid system can lead to problems. The editor might allow for pixel-perfect adjustments, but these manual tweaks are fragile when the layout needs to adapt to different screen dimensions and browser rendering engines.
Strategies for Building Robust, Consistent Mobile Layouts
Achieving a consistent, professional look across all mobile devices on Squarespace requires a shift in approach, moving from manual adjustments to leveraging the platform's inherent responsive design capabilities. The goal is to build layouts that adapt gracefully, rather than breaking under pressure.
1. Embrace Squarespace's Core Structural Elements
- Prioritize Sections and Stacks: Instead of fighting the responsive grid, build your pages using Squarespace's native sections and stack blocks. These elements are designed to manage content flow and responsiveness automatically. Allow them to dictate the primary structure of your page.
- Rely on Natural Flow: Design with the understanding that elements will naturally reflow and stack on smaller screens. Avoid complex multi-column layouts that might look great on desktop but become unwieldy on mobile. Simpler structures tend to be more robust.
2. Rethink Spacing and Alignment
- Minimize Spacer Blocks: Critically evaluate every spacer block. Can the desired spacing be achieved through section padding, block padding, or by simply giving elements more "breathing room" through natural line breaks or paragraph spacing? If a spacer block is essential, keep its use minimal and test extensively.
- Leverage Inherent Padding: Utilize the padding and margin controls available at the section and block level. These are typically designed to be more responsive than manual spacer blocks.
- Give Elements Room to Breathe: On mobile, elements often need more vertical separation than on desktop. Consciously add extra vertical space between elements to prevent them from feeling cramped or overlapping when they stack. This might mean adding an empty text block or increasing line height.
3. Optimize Images and Text
- Consistent Image Ratios: Use consistent aspect ratios for images within a given section or gallery. Mixed image sizes can exaggerate shifting and misalignment on mobile. Squarespace handles image scaling, but consistent ratios help maintain visual harmony.
- Appropriate Text Block Widths: Ensure text blocks are not excessively narrow, as this can lead to awkward line breaks and readability issues on mobile. Allow text to occupy a reasonable width within its container.
4. Simplify Layout Structure
Often, the most effective solution is to simplify the overall layout. Complex arrangements with many overlapping or precisely positioned elements are more prone to breaking on mobile. A clean, minimal design with ample negative space is not only aesthetically pleasing but also inherently more responsive.
The Imperative of Real-Device Testing
The Squarespace editor preview, while helpful, cannot replace testing on actual mobile devices. Given the vast array of screen sizes, operating systems, and browser interpretations, it’s crucial to:
- Test on Multiple Devices: Use a range of real phones (e.g., an iPhone and an Android device of different screen sizes) to observe how your site renders.
- Utilize Responsive Design Tools: Tools like "Responsively App" or browser developer tools (which allow you to simulate different device views) can provide a good approximation and help identify problem areas quickly. However, always confirm with real-device checks.
While some frustrations with page builder responsiveness are common, Squarespace can deliver a consistent, professional mobile experience. The key lies in understanding its responsive logic and building pages in a way that collaborates with, rather than contradicts, its design principles. By prioritizing structured elements, thoughtful spacing, and rigorous real-device testing, store owners can ensure their online presence remains polished and reliable across every screen.